Rangers FC are currently on the lookout for a new striker who can act as an ideal back up to Alfredo Morelos and Umar Sadiq.

The Light Blues have so far made ten signings but the manager has revealed he needs a couple of more new players in order to complete the jigsaw puzzle.

And getting a striker seems to be of the utmost importance to Steven Gerrard.




While Rangers have a number of suitable candidates on their radar but the name of Kyle Lafferty has come up quite a few days during the past week or so.




Lafferty who currently plays for Hearts FC has spent four years with the Gers and reports have it that the 30-year-old is keen on moving back to Ibrox.

The Glasgow outfit had already made a bid of £200,000 bid for Lafferty but Hearts FC swiftly rejected the offer – claiming it was way below their demands.




And now that Steven Gerrard is planning to make one more move for the striker, Hearts FC manager Craig Levein has given a word of advice to his managerial counterpart on how the Ibrox outfit can land Lafferty.

Levein has said that Steven Gerrard wants to get his hands on Kyle Lafferty for a cheap transfer price which he as a manager also tends to do. And in saying so the Hearts FC manager has hinted at the fact that the Light Blues to up the price.




The Hearts FC manager said“I don’t have any issue with people trying to get players on the cheap, I try and do that myself.

“I think that’s part of business of course and I don’t want to talk about how anyone else does their business.”




Levein also confirmed that there have been no further bids for the hitman.

He said: “Not as far as I’m aware.




“Things are status quo and there’s another four weeks in the transfer window to go so we’ll see what happens.

“I don’t know what’s going to happen.

“For a deal to go through, three parties need to be satisfied with the deal and at this moment in time, there isn’t a common ground.




“It’s just a normal situation like any transfer it’s the status quo and Kyle will be involved tomorrow.”

Latest reports have suggested that Steven Gerrard has not yet given up on Kyle Lafferty and he is planning to approach Hearts FC with yet another improved bid.
